如何解决使用“ virtualenv”创建虚拟环境后,无法提示“ Python版本”和“点列表”
我想创建一个虚拟环境来安装仅特定项目和共享整个软件包所需的模块。
我的系统中安装的版本 Python 3.8.3-envvar设置为python3 PyCharm 2020.1.2(社区版) Python 2.7(由于maya pyside2)-envvar设置为python
根据python文档 https://docs.python.org/3/library/venv.html#creating-virtual-environments 从3.6版开始不推荐使用:pyvenv是为Python 3.3和3.4创建虚拟环境的推荐工具,而在Python 3.6中则不推荐使用。
版本3.5中的更改:现在建议使用venv创建虚拟环境。
我当前的项目需要PyQt5 和python3.8.3最适合,所以决定使用它 和pycharm作为我的IDE
1),所以我决定通过它创建一个虚拟环境,但是会提示错误。
如果未显示图像则为错误
2020.1.1 \ plugins \ python-ce \ helpers \ packaging_tool.py pyvenv
错误:[WinError 2]系统找不到指定的文件
我不明白为什么pycharm无法识别python3.5及更高版本。
2),因此根据上述文档,我开始搜索 venv 几个小时,并遇到了许多页面,例如:https://www.c-sharpcorner.com/article/steps-to-set-up-a-virtual-environment-for-python-development/ 并引用了该页面并通过pycharm安装了 virtualenv 和 virtualenvwrapper-win ,并再次开始了该过程,但这一次是通过终端进行的,并且很吸引人。 env已创建。 但是我们知道scripts文件夹中需要python.exe来运行任何东西,但缺少的东西
3)使我进入第三点,我使用 virtualenv path / venv -p python3.exe 强制执行python Persion,但在环境中仍然没有python的迹象。 如果我激活环境“ activate.bat”工作正常 终端中的点列表 提示我 启动器中的致命错误:无法使用'“ D:\ All_Projs \ Maya_Projs \ succinct_save \ venv \ Scripts \ python.exe”创建进程。“ D:\ All_Projs \ Maya_Projs \ succinct_save \ venv \ Scripts \ pip.exe”列表”:系统找不到指定的文件
帮助表示赞赏 谢谢。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。